In this episode we study Genesis 1:29–31, where God speaks to humans on the sixth day of creation, giving them fruit-bearing plants for food and declaring all that He made "very good."
We reflect on God's careful provision and love—how He made Earth to sustain life and made humans uniquely in His image—encouraging listeners to step outside, see God's care, and remember they are special to Him.
